Surgeon's Experience and Credentials



You must inquire about the surgeon's experience and qualifications before undertaking the procedure. It's essential to know if the doctor has performed a considerable variety of successful Lasik surgeries. Ask the number of years the specialist has actually been exercising and the amount of surgeries they've finished. Ask about their particular training and qualifications in refractive surgery. Discover if they're board-certified and a participant of any type of professional organizations related to eye surgical procedure.

Furthermore, inquire about their complication rate and how they handle any kind of possible difficulties. Bear in mind, the extra skilled and qualified the cosmetic surgeon is, the higher the possibilities of an effective outcome. Surgical Techniques and Innovation Used



Make certain to ask your doctor regarding the current medical strategies and modern technology used in the treatment. It is very important to be educated and comprehend the improvements that can improve your end result.

Beginning by inquiring about the particular surgical technique they intend to utilize. There are various strategies readily available, such as bladeless LASIK or PRK, each with its very own advantages and considerations.

Possible Risks and Complications



Recognize the prospective threats and problems connected with the LASIK procedure. Before you make a decision to undertake LASIK surgical treatment, it's essential to have a detailed understanding of the feasible threats and issues involved.

These risks may consist of dry eyes, glow or halos around lights, changing vision, and even the possibility of shedding vision entirely.

It is very important to discuss these prospective risks with your LASIK doctor and ask any concerns you may have. They'll be able to offer you with in-depth information about the risks particular to your individual scenario, allowing you to make an enlightened choice concerning whether LASIK is the right selection for you.

Pre- and Post-Operative Care Instructions



Following your LASIK surgery, it is essential to very carefully comply with the pre- and post-operative care guidelines provided by your surgeon. These instructions are essential for making certain a smooth and effective recovery. Here are some bottom lines to keep in mind:

- ** Take recommended drug **: Your surgeon might suggest eye declines or other drugs to prevent infection and promote healing. Ensure to use them as directed.

- ** Stay clear of touching or scrubing your eyes **: This can aggravate the eyes and potentially trigger problems. It is necessary to stand up to the lure to touch your eyes, even if they feel scratchy or completely dry.

- ** Use safety eyewear **: Your doctor may suggest wearing sunglasses or safety glasses to secure your eyes from dirt, wind, and intense lights throughout the recovery procedure.

- ** Attend follow-up consultations **: Routine check-ups with your doctor are vital for checking your progress and resolving any concerns that might arise.

- ** Relax your eyes **: Give your eyes enough time to rest and stay clear of stressing them by checking out or utilizing digital devices for long periods.
